So I won’t get into that here. In early October my grandson was home with me, when my Carbon Monoxide detector went off and it would not stop. So I called the fire department and the rescue squad came in. They had some gadget that can tell the reading of the carbon monoxide it was at a high level of 10, they right away went and open all the windows and I had the key next door duplex being it was empty from the fire in April. My landlord had given me the keys so I can go in and get another smoke detector for my bedroom.

They went over there and level was high also. They open all the windows and checked all around for what may have caused this… There was 2 possible causes, I had a friends car in my garage which is also the basement. She just moved her car out of there a few hours earlier. Which I was surprised because I thought the alarm would have gone off right away. But they told me it builds up and I had just put plastic on some of the windows.

The second possible cause was in the basement next door the hot water tank was removed and the vent that went into the chimney was not caped off. And with my sealing all the windows the night before that too may have taken a while to build up.

They got the level down to a three then close most of all the windows leaving about an inch open. And told me they would be back in a few hours to check the levels again and to bring a new smoke detector in for my bedroom. They mention to me about getting duct tape to cape off the vent, I told them I had that and went down to the basement and covered it in tape.

They came back a few hours later the level was down to 0 so they closed all the windows and locked up the duplex next door. They then put in the smoke detector and another carbon monoxide detector in my bedroom, my landlord had bought that for me a month ago I just did not have anyone to put in for me. I thank God for that Carbon Monoxide detector that my sister gave to me. It saved my life and my grandsons life as well.
